Dental Assistant

This position is located at the Jicarilla Service Unit, Jicarilla, New Mexico Area Indian Health Service.

Position Summary:

We are seeking a dedicated and detail-oriented Dental Assistant to support clinical dental operations and enhance patient care within our dental practice. The ideal candidate will possess strong interpersonal skills, a commitment to patient confidentiality, and the technical ability to assist with a wide range of routine and complex procedures in a fast-paced environment.

Key Responsibilities:

-Adhere to all infection control and OSHA protocols as established by clinic policy.

-Maintain strict compliance with HIPAA regulations and internal confidentiality standards to protect patient health information.

-Provide chair-side assistance to dentists during all routine dental procedures.

-Prepare patients for dental treatments, ensuring comfort and understanding of procedures.

-Properly disinfect and sanitize dental operatories in accordance with infection control protocols.

-Set up operatory with appropriate instruments and materials before each procedure.

-Update patient records
, including medical history and clinical notes in Dentrix, as instructed by the dentist.

-Take dental radiographs and ensure proper positioning and exposure.

-Apply topical fluoride and perform toothbrush prophylaxis for pediatric patients as directed by the dentist.

-Take alginate impressions and fabricate dental models and custom trays.

-Prepare dental lab prescriptions per dentists instructions.

-Monitor and maintain inventory of supplies and materials in each operatory.

-Sterilize dental instruments and equipment following established protocols.

-Provide patient education regarding oral hygiene, post-operative care, and other relevant topics.

-Assist patients with completing and understanding dental consent forms
.

-Support reception duties on an as-needed basis, including patient check-in/out and scheduling.

-Record and monitor vital signs as needed for clinical evaluations.

Qualifications:

-Dental Assistant Certification (preferred)

-Prior experience working in a dental office or clinical setting (preferred)

-Proficiency in Dentrix or similar dental software

-Knowledge of dental radiography and infection control standards

-Strong communication and patient service skills

-Ability to work collaboratively within a team-oriented environment
